I am originally from Huntington, WV which is about 8 hours from where I currently live in Jacksonville, IL. Upon graduation of college I realized I was gonna have to relocate to find a decent job. I Had a interview for a sales position in St. Louis, MO. After I interviewed,I was told that I had my choice between three locations. They were South Haven, Mississippi, St. Louis, MO, and Jacksonville, IL. I had never even heard of Jacksonville, IL being from WV. I quickly looked up Jacksonville on a map and that pretty much made up my mind for me. I realized it was only 20 miles from the infamous Pike county, and you know the story, if you are an avid deer hunteryou haveheard of Pike county IL. I was stoked and immediately let my new manager know of my decision to go to J'ville. So, to make a long story short, the only reason I moved to Jacksonville was because it was located in West Central IL. Since then Jacksonville has become my home. I love it here. The people are great and remind me alot of back home in WV. I'm happy with my choice. I have put two P&Y class deer on the ground since moving here and I have also met my wife to be. There are many things about J'ville that I love and it's funny to think that the only reason I chose to move here was for the deer hunting.
